Sample Solutions and Explanations

Example 1: Number Patterns

Problem: Complete the pattern: 2, 6, 10, 14, ___, ___

Solution:

  1. First, observe the relationship between consecutive numbers
  2. 6 - 2 = 4
  3. 10 - 6 = 4
  4. 14 - 10 = 4

We can see that each number increases by 4. Therefore, the next two numbers are:

14 + 4 = 18 and 18 + 4 = 22

The completed pattern is: 2, 6, 10, 14, 18, 22

Example 3: Growth Patterns

Problem: If a plant grows 3 cm every week, and it is currently 12 cm tall, what will be its height after 5 weeks?

Solution:

  1. Current height = 12 cm
  2. Growth per week = 3 cm
  3. After 5 weeks, growth = 5 3 cm = 15 cm
  4. Height after 5 weeks = current height + growth = 12 cm + 15 cm = 27 cm

The plant will be 27 cm tall after 5 weeks.

Common Challenges and How to Overcome Them

While working with patterns, students often face certain challenges:

Challenge 1: Identifying Complex Patterns

Approach: Break down complex patterns into simpler parts and analyze each component separately.

Challenge 2: Determining Pattern Rules

Approach: Create a table showing the relationship between positions and values, which often reveals the rule.

Challenge 3: Extending Patterns

Approach: First confirm your understanding of the existing pattern before attempting to extend it.
